IDEAS: On the 30th anniversary of Tunku Abdul Rahman’s passing, let us be reminded of our duty to Malaysia

December 7, 2020
Categories
  • Media Statement
Tags

Kuala Lumpur, 7 December 2020 – 6th December 2020 marked 30 years since the passing of our Bapa Kemerdekaan, Tunku Abdul Rahman Putra Al-Haj. IDEAS remembers the Tunku fondly as we were founded on the values of liberty and justice for all Malaysians, the words uttered by Tunku during our independence proclamation 63 years ago.

Malaysia has come a long way since then, achieving levels of development, peace and progress that have been the envy of the world. Today, while we face tremendous challenges both on the political and economic front, it is important to remember that it was Tunku’s commitment to mutual understanding, racial tolerance and equality for all Malaysians that provided a strong foundation for our new nation. 

Along with our other Founding Fathers, Tunku Abdul Rahman embodied the values of integrity, liberal democracy and statesmanship that shaped our early years as a nation. In the face of the tribulations we face today, it is more crucial than ever that the spirit of these values continue to be embodied by our political leaders, lawmakers, civil society and citizens alike.
